    Google has advanced algorithms and technologies that are quite effective in identifying duplicate images across the web. When it comes to duplicate image detection, Google utilizes image fingerprinting techniques and visual analysis to compare and match images.

    1. Image Fingerprinting: Google generates unique image fingerprints, also known as perceptual hashes or digital signatures, for each indexed image. These fingerprints are based on the visual characteristics and features of the image. When new images are crawled and indexed, their fingerprints are compared against the existing database of fingerprints to identify potential duplicates.

    2. Visual Analysis: Google's algorithms also perform visual analysis to compare images based on their visual content. This analysis includes examining shapes, colors, textures, and patterns within the image. By analyzing these visual elements, Google can identify images that are visually similar or have identical portions.

    Google's duplicate image detection algorithms are designed to find near-identical or visually similar images, even if they have undergone slight modifications such as resizing, cropping, or minor edits. It's worth noting that Google's image matching capabilities primarily focus on web images and may not cover all possible duplicates, such as duplicates found on private networks or behind login screens.

    Duplicate image detection plays a significant role in Google's image search and helps deliver more accurate search results. It helps prevent the display of duplicate or similar images in search results, ensuring a diverse and relevant visual experience for users.
